For the second straight game, St. Charles North will face off against Wheaton North. The North Stars will head out on the road to challenge the Falcons at 4:30 p.m. on Tuesday. St. Charles North is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 6.1 runs per game this season.
St. Charles North was handed a heart-breaking two-run loss in their last contest, but they sure didn't let that happen against Wheaton North on Monday. The North Stars were the clear victors by a 16-6 margin over the Falcons. The high-scoring effort was just what the North Stars needed considering they were shut out in their previous matchup.
Mason Netcel was incredible, scoring four runs while getting on base in four of his five plate appearances. The team also got some help courtesy of Ty Heimbuch, who scored three runs while getting on base in four of his five plate appearances.
St. Charles North always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.600. They are a perfect 3-0 when they post an OBP of .513 or better.
Wheaton North's defeat was their third straight on the road, which dropped their record down to 4-8-1. As for St. Charles North, they now have a winning record of 5-4.
